I have
been a Christian for over 25 years. Having come from an abusive,
dysfunctional
family background, I enlisted various Christian counselors along the
way
in the hopes of finding freedom from my emotional pain and the negative
behavior patterns (I called them "ruts") that resulted. But every
session
seemed to be only a vain exercise in digging around in painful areas of
my heart without producing any concrete, lasting changes in my life.
Even
ministries that used various "spiritual warfare" strategies didn't
result
in a lasting breakthrough. I was getting desperate and wondered if I
was
going to have to be in this kind of pain for the rest of my life.
It
wasn't until a friend told me about Jericho Ministry (and this after my
praying and seeking after God for someone to point me to the right
counselor)
that I literally turned a corner in my life. It really hadn't been for
lack of effort, willingness or faith that all the other attempts at
reconciling
my heart with my life hadn't succeeded. It was really for lack of
knowledge
of the truth and what the Bible really says about overcoming sin and
pain
in our lives.
That
is what Jericho Ministry provided. From the very first session,
where
he read excerpts from various books and the Bible, I could tell this
was
going to be different than anything I had experienced in the past. I
immediately
felt Truth enter my heart.
When
Tom gave me some of the articles he had written to take home, I found
them
to be like a surgeon's scalpel, going directly to the root of my
problems.
I won't say it wasn't painful, but what a relief to finally know what
was
wrong!
The
results in my life were immediate. My older children can testify to the
changes in me that began and have continued to take place since I
started
applying the principles of truth that the Lord has given Tom from His
Word
and by His Spirit. One of the things they say is, "Boy, Mom! It's
quieter
around here!"
I see
Jericho Ministry as a direct answer to my heart's cries to be set free.
The quote on the back of his articles is true.
The
walls of bondage do come down and the captives are set free. I can
attest
to this. I was one.
I can't
recommend Jericho Ministry highly enough.

From
R.S. (A
woman from Maple Grove, MN)
I believe
that going to Jericho Ministry for counseling, was appointed by God.
The
Lord had plans to heal my family long before we met Tom, but his
willingness
to listen to the "voice of the Spirit" and his obedience was a catalyst
that set this healing in motion.
My husband
and I started counseling with Tom in the fall of 2000. We were having
problems
with our children and we were experiencing certain behaviors and
reactions
that we just couldn't seem to let go of. God had already set us free in
many areas, but some issues just kept reappearing. They were wearing us
down and we were tired.
God
put into Tom a wealth of understanding about behaviors and
"foundational
root judgments." By the wisdom of the Holy Spirit, God's Word, and
through
Tom's own experience the Lord has used him as a special vessel of
healing
in our lives.
We
have begun to understand our motives and what we put before God in our
lives. God has worked a great salvation in us by teaching us about how
we judge and vow in the aftermath of conflict in our lives. We cannot
strive
or earn His salvation, we can only receive it. It is a gift of grace.
Accepting
that God truly loves us has been a miracle of peace to us.
No
one can really know about God's forgiveness process, that act of God's
true love, unless one confesses and has the courage to look at one's
mistakes
and sins. Tom helped us to do this by loving us through the pain,
helping
us to realize our choices and to see the consequences of those choices.
Understanding
the lies we believe, forgiving no matter whom, rejecting the evil, and
asking for God's Spirit to fill us leads us to the grace and ultimate
healing.
I
suggest
that if the Lord prompts you to read Tom's writings or to call him and
set up a time to talk, that you act on it. It will be a turning point
in
your life. Your life with the Lord will never be the same.
